There are patches floating around to add NBD_CMD_BLOCK_STATUS,
but NBD wants to report status on byte granularity (even if the
reporting will probably be naturally aligned to sectors or even
much higher levels). I've therefore started the task of
converting our block status code to report at a byte granularity
rather than sectors.
Now that 2.11 is open, I'm rebasing/reposting the remaining patches.
The overall conversion currently looks like:
part 1: bdrv_is_allocated (merged in 2.10, commit 51b0a488)
part 2: dirty-bitmap (this series, v7 was here [1])
part 3: bdrv_get_block_status (v4 is posted [2] and is mostly reviewed)
part 4: .bdrv_co_block_status (v3 is posted [3], but needs review)
